One glance at my skin routine, and you'll probably realize in an instant that I prefer serums and oils over heavy creams. The next four products, that I have nothing but good things to say about, fall into that category. Moisturizing- but light.


1) Kahina Giving Beauty's Argan Oil remains one of my favorites (you can read me blab all about it and the brand's awesome philanthropy here). It's not too heavy, doesn't have an offensive smell, and I love that it contains antioxidants to combat free radicals. Plus, you don't have to take my word for it, the whole line of KGB products has been approved by the editors at beautysage.com 
2) Darphin Matifying Lotion is one product I can't rave enough about. I picked it up (along with the matifying cleanser) on a whim in a Paris drugstore when we there in March and fell in love. It absorbs like magic and is the perfect moisturizer for me. It's horrendously expensive to buy it here in the states (as far as I've found) but luckily, I've been able to get friends to pick it up for me on their travels. If anyone knows the best place to order it, please let me know! And if you get a chance to try it, I promise you won't regret it.
3) Josie Maran Argan Oil is another staple in my routine. I use this one primarily for my hair (and the KGB one for my skin- although I couldn't really tell you why) and the results are always great. It tames flyways, conceals split ends until I can get a trim, and does both without weighing down my hair. And the icing on the cake is that this particular bottle I'm currently using is a limited edition that benefitted Healthy Child Healthy World (helps to educate parents on how to protect children from harmful chemicals). Win-win!
4) Smashbox's Camera Ready BB Cream (in light) is the newest addition to this little crop of go-to's. I was intrigued by the idea of BB Cream and certainly not disappointed by this one. For me, it's great for the weekend when I want some light coverage and SPF but something a little heavier than my tinted moisturizer (right now I'm using NARS Pure Radiant).
